After the conventions, a presidential election update from John Hudak.

In the interview, Mark Muro, senior fellow and policy director of the Metropolitan Policy Program discusses a plan to address the economic boom-bust cycle in states that rely heavily on "fracking" and how this plan can spur innovation, inclusive economic development, and de-carbonization in the U.S.

Also in this podcast a Coffee Break from Eyerusalem Siba, research fellow with the Africa Growth Initiative in the Global Economy and Development program.
